How to prepare for a job interview at Brown & Brown

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you brush up on commercial insurance basics and the specific products offered by Brown & Brown. Being able to discuss industry trends and how they impact clients will show that you're not just knowledgeable but also genuinely interested in the role.

Showcase Your Negotiation Skills

Since strong negotiation skills are key for this position, prepare examples from your past experiences where you've successfully negotiated terms or resolved conflicts. This will help demonstrate your ability to drive growth and retain business effectively.

Customer-Centric Mindset

Be ready to talk about how you build and maintain relationships with clients. Share specific instances where your customer-focused approach led to positive outcomes. This will highlight your alignment with the company's values and your potential to thrive in their team.

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ions about the company culture, team dynamics, and expectations for the Senior Commercial Account Handler role. This shows your enthusiasm for the position and helps you gauge if it's the right fit for you.
